When the first commercial fisheries developed along the New England Coast, they introduced mass processing of the plentiful codfish, the fillets was labeled Scrod. The term may origionate from the Dutch Term Schrod - to fillet.
Overfished to near extintion, Cod fishing is restricted but the name scrod is used for any unidentified whitefish that's good eating.
